Odpowiedz 
 
Ocena wątku:
  • 3 Głosów - 3.33 Średnio
  • 1
  • 2
  • 3
  • 4
  • 5
Programowanie w języku C w środowisku AVR Studio4
SP3SWJ Offline
Jarek
****

Liczba postów: 653
Dołączył: 20-03-2010
Post: #145
RE: Programowanie w języku C w środowisku AVR Studio4
(06-04-2012 11:43)SP5FCS napisał(a):  ...
... Jeśli już uczymy się języka C to warto wykorzystywać "jego dobrodziejstwa" bo np. Bascom tego nie potrafi.


Bascom jest wręcz prostackim językiem... i w nim wysłanie danych do DDSa to sprawa tez prostacka..

Kod:
Config Portb.0 = Output
Dds_fqud Alias Portb.0

Config Portd.4 = Output
Dds_data Alias Portd.4

Config Portd.5 = Output
Dds_clock Alias Portd.5


Dim Ddstuningword As Long
Dim Ddsregaddress As Byte

Sub Sendddstuningword(ddstuningword As Long)
  Ddsregaddress = &B0000100
  Shiftout Dds_data , Dds_clock , Ddsregaddress , 1 , 8

  Shiftout Dds_data , Dds_clock , Ddstuningword , 1 , 32

  Set Dds_fqud
  nop
  Reset Dds_fqud

End Sub
[/quote]


no ale to nie temat o bascomie... ale może znajdziecie w C równie prosta metodę co w Bascomie...
06-04-2012 14:12
Odwiedź stronę użytkownika Znajdź wszystkie posty użytkownika Odpowiedz cytując ten post
Odpowiedz 


Wiadomości w tym wątku
RE: Programowanie w języku C w środowisku AVR Studio4 - SP3SWJ - 06-04-2012 14:12

Skocz do:


Użytkownicy przeglądający ten wątek: 19 gości